RA05 ZYL is a 2005 Volkswagen Transporter in White with a 1,896c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68%.
Across all 2005 Volkswagen Transporter models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.6% with a typical mileage of 124,669 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Transporter fails its MOT is registration plate lamp not working, accounting for 89,943 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RA05 ZYL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Transporter typically stays on UK roads for around 42 years. At 21 years old, this Volkswagen Transporter is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
